In the Chernivtsi region, Russian troops attacked energy facilities today, leaving 17 settlements without electricity, reported Ruslan Osypenko, head of the Chernivtsi Regional Military Administration, on Wednesday in Telegram, writes UNN.

Details

According to him, during today's enemy attack, 11 UAVs violated the airspace over the Chernivtsi region. 2 of them were eliminated by air defense forces, and 7 more left the region.

As a result of two enemy drones hitting, a fire broke out on the territory of an electricity supply facility, and 17 settlements of the Khotyn and Rukshyn territorial communities were temporarily de-energized. Fortunately, there were no dead or injured.

- Osypenko stated.

According to him, all relevant services promptly arrived at the scene of the damage. "Energy workers will begin work on restoring electricity supply as soon as security conditions allow," added the head of the Regional Military Administration.
